REST Resource: stats.index.datasources

Ресурс: GetDataSourceIndexStatsResponse

JSON-представление
{
  "stats": [
    {
      object (DataSourceIndexStats)
    }
  ],
  "averageIndexedItemCount": string
}
Поля
stats[]

object ( DataSourceIndexStats )

Сводка количества проиндексированных элементов, по одному на каждый день в запрошенном диапазоне.

averageIndexedItemCount

string ( int64 format)

Среднее количество товаров за указанный диапазон дат, за который производится выставление счетов.

DataSourceIndexStats

Агрегация товаров по кодам статуса на указанную дату.

JSON-представление
{
  "date": {
    object (Date)
  },
  "itemCountByStatus": [
    {
      object (ItemCountByStatus)
    }
  ]
}
Поля
date

object ( Date )

Дата, для которой рассчитывалась статистика индекса. Если дата запроса не является текущей датой, то возвращается статистика, рассчитанная на следующий день. В этом случае статистика рассчитывается ближе к полуночи. Если дата запроса является текущей датой, то возвращается статистика в реальном времени.

itemCountByStatus[]

object ( ItemCountByStatus )

Количество элементов, агрегированных по коду состояния.

ItemCountByStatus

JSON-представление
{
  "statusCode": enum (ItemStatus.Code),
  "count": string,
  "indexedItemsCount": string
}
Поля
statusCode

enum ( ItemStatus.Code )

Статус предметов.

count

string ( int64 format)

Количество элементов, соответствующих коду состояния.

indexedItemsCount

string ( int64 format)

Количество позиций, соответствующих коду состояния, для которого производится выставление счетов. Это исключает элементы виртуальных контейнеров из общего количества. Этот счетчик не будет применяться к элементам с кодом состояния ERROR или NEW_ITEM.

Методы

get

Получает статистику индексированных элементов для одного источника данных.